Yesterday I caught up with her at the 11th exhibition that she has organised for women and I absolutely loved the abayas, the jewellery and walked out with some herbal supplements. The exhibition is for women to showcase their creativity, talent and provide as well as receive guidance in business. Thoraya targets women, especially those above 40, whose children are grown up and who may have a lot of time on their hands, to recognise their talent and to help them realise this will make them become financially secure. The idea is to encourage them to utilise their skills and help those in need with the money they earn.

It’s always great to be able to talk about all kinds of subjects with Thoraya. Most of her current events are in aid of the Al Noor which is a school for special needs children. Thoraya organizes special events and exhibitions to raise awareness for children with special needs. My favourite project of Thoraya’s is one that she and her partner Miss Leen Vandle designed together – They designed and built a houseboat that is ideal to be attached to beach hotels. She has a model of this currently in Dubai. It is unique and beautiful and future concepts of the boat will also include the facility of being able to travel. The houseboat is a dream home for people who like to live on water (As an Islander and a Pisces, I can totally relate). The interiors are better than any five star hotel you can visit.
